I accidentally scoffed a Cadbury's Creme egg worth £10,000 – I feel like an idiot

A STUDENT cliams they accidentally gobbled a Cadbury's Creme Egg worth £10,000.

The devastated 21-year-old said they were "at their lowest point in life" following the expensive mistake.

In January, Cadbury's announced it had hidden 146limited edition chocolates across the country, and shoppers could win up to £10,000 if they find one.

The special egg is made of half white chocolate and half milk chocolate – and it's full of the classic sugary filling.

In an anonymous Reddit post the unnamed egg-gobbler wrote: "I am an international student studying in the UK, and so I don’t really keep up with the ads here.

"A few months ago, Cadbury released 146 prize-winning eggs across the country with the chance of winning a range of cash prizes including £10,000 (which is half my university tuition).

"Long story short, I was scrolling through Instagram today and saw the prize-winning egg that looked identical to the one I ate a couple of hours ago.

"I don’t actually know what else to say other than utter defeat. I think I have officially hit the lowest point in the short 21 years of my life."

Winners who snag the rare treats are urged not to take a bite, and instead need to call a number on a ticket under the foil.

Last year, Cadbury's gave away golden Creme Eggs and winners bagged £5,000 when they found one.
